Qualifications & Desired Experience:
- Must be bilingual (fluency in English and Spanish required)
- Valid state licensure as a School Psychologist
- Master’s or Specialist-level degree in School Psychology or related field
- Previous full-time experience in a K-12 educational setting is highly preferred
- Strong skills in assessment, intervention, and counseling
- Clear communication style with students, staff, and families
- Ability to work collaboratively as part of a multidisciplinary team
Key Responsibilities:
- Conduct comprehensive evaluations to determine students’ educational and emotional needs
- Develop and implement tailored intervention plans
- Provide individual and group counseling services
- Support the development of IEPs and 504 Plans
- Serve as a key resource for crisis intervention and behavioral support
- Act as a consultant to educators and parents regarding classroom strategies
- Document services and maintain accurate records per district and legal guidelines
